Insuring Yourself Against Stress
If you’re able to take out insurance against things going wrong, it makes sense to buy yourself some peace of mind and avoid situations that could cost you dearly. Insurance for your car, home, possessions, and pets; travel, public liability, life insurance and health insurance are all fairly standard things that we use to cover ourselves against unforeseen crises and the expense they can incur. It’s not quite the same for emotions, though. There aren’t too many brokers offering policies to cover you for stress, anxiety, anger, and misery, and that’s no surprise because emotions are difficult to quantify and hard to prove. So is there anything you can do to avoid the manifestation of one of life’s biggest problems, and effectively insure yourself against stress?

3 Android Apps Every Gardener Must Have
Unless you have an inordinate amount of time on your hands, it can be a bit tricky caring for your garden. Whether you are growing fruits and vegetables or house plants, remembering when they were watered or fertilized last can be a bit problematic. It is easy to go online to learn how to enrich soil organically for any kind of plant, but how do you remember when they need nutrients or when they should be harvested or picked? These 3 android apps will help you determine what to do and when to do it. Also, they will give you tips on how each cultivar should be planted, such as spacing and the best time of year to plant. Challenges of Online Banking Portals
Online Banking Portals (OBP) are websites that offer a variety of banking tools to help keep track of your money. An OBP enables access to essential services such as the search engine, email, links to other related sites, and personalized content. In addition, it provides facilities such as chat with customer care representatives, free downloads, etc. OBPs enable immediate access to online bill payments, fund transfers, electronic statements, and bank balance notices.
